Commercial Electrician - Training in Design & RenewablesSunderland£34,000 - £41,000 DOE + Progression Opportunities + Design & Renewables Training + Annual Salary Reviews+ Pension + HolidaysAre you a Electrician with commercial experience who is looking to grow their career in the booming Renewable Energy industry, with a rapidly expanding business that is tied to a number of successful green projects and offers full training in design andRenewables systemsThis company specializes in surveying and providing a variety of renewable energy solutions ranging from Solar PV & Battery Storage Systems to Air and ground source heat pumps. As the organisation is experiencing rapid growth, they are looking to expandtheir team with the addition of an electrician who they can train on renewable energy systems and the design side of the job.In this role you will be working as part of a team to carry out the surveying and design of commercial solar, battery and EV charging systems to meet customer requirements by using AutoCAD. You will also be working as part of the installations team to providesupport where needed throughout the design and installation phases of projects, as well as working with the sales and business development team to share your expertise and knowledge.The ideal candidate will be time served as an Electrician in a commercial setting - existing Solar PV and AutoCAD/PVSol/PVSyst experience would also be desirable but not essential. They will also be flexible around nationwide travel for client meetings andproject surveys which could take place up to twice a week.This is a great role for someone who wants to progress further in their career, gain or develop a renewable skillset, while playing a key part of a growing and successful business in a thriving and ever-present industry.The role:
